Ana Marcela Cunha, Allan Do Carmo Win FINA 10K World Cup Stop in China

Brazil’s Ana Marcela Cunha and Allan do Carmo were the winners of the 10th stop of the FINA 10K Marathon Swimming World Cup, taking place in Chun’an, China on October 11.

Cunha completed the race in 2h03m36s, while do Carmo took 1h53m04s to touch home, after having placed second in Viedma (ARG) and Lac Megantic (CAN) earlier in the circuit.

Cunha only won the 10km race in Balatonfured (HUN) before so this was her second triumph of the season. She was bronze medallist in the 10km event at the 16th FINA World Championships in Kazan, Russia.

54 swimmers (28 men and 26 women) took the plunge in China on Sunday. The final leg of the FINA 10K Marathon Swimming World Cup will stop in Hong Kong (HKG) on October 17.
